Role of a Google Cloud Engineer

A Google Cloud Engineer is responsible for designing, building, deploying, and managing applications and infrastructure on Google Cloud Platform (GCP). They use their expertise in GCP services and tools to provide scalable, reliable, and secure solutions for their organization’s cloud infrastructure.

Some of the key responsibilities of a Google Cloud Engineer include:

  • Designing and implementing GCP solutions: Google Cloud Engineers design and implement cloud solutions using GCP services such as Compute Engine, App Engine, Kubernetes, Cloud Storage, and BigQuery.
  • Managing GCP infrastructure: They manage GCP infrastructure by setting up networks, configuring firewalls, and monitoring and troubleshooting issues.
  • Automating tasks: They automate tasks using tools like Cloud Functions, Cloud Run, and Cloud Scheduler to improve efficiency and reduce manual effort.
  • Ensuring security and compliance: Google Cloud Engineers implement security best practices and ensure compliance with industry standards and regulations.
  • Collaborating with teams: They work closely with development teams, DevOps teams, and other stakeholders to ensure smooth integration of cloud solutions with existing systems.

Prerequisites

To become a successful Google Cloud Engineer, you need to possess a variety of technical and soft skills.

  • Cloud computing fundamentals:You should have a good understanding of cloud computing fundamentals, including virtualization, storage, networking, and security.
  • GCP services and tools: You should be familiar with various GCP services and tools, including Compute Engine, App Engine, Kubernetes, Cloud Storage, and BigQuer
  • Programming languages: You should be proficient in one or more programming languages, such as Python, Java, or Go, and be able to write efficient and scalable code.
  • Infrastructure as code: You should be familiar with infrastructure as code tools such as Terraform, Ansible, and CloudFormation, and be able to automate infrastructure deployment and management
  • Soft skills: You should possess strong communication, collaboration, and problem-solving skills, and be able to work effectively in a team.
  • Security and compliance: You should have a good understanding of security best practices and compliance regulations, and be able to implement them in cloud solutions.

How much a Google Cloud Engineer earns in India?

The salary of a recommended Engineer in India can vary depending on factors such as the level of experience, location, and the organization they work for. According to Glassdoor, the average base pay for a Google Cloud Engineer in India is around 1.5 million INR per year.

However, this can range from around 700,000 INR per year for an entry-level engineer to over 3 million INR per year for a senior-level engineer with several years of experience. In addition to base salary, many organizations offer additional benefits such as bonuses, stock options, and healthcare benefits.
